LeBron James and Paul George dueled for the final time this regular season as the Indiana Pacers visited the Cleveland Cavaliers. James made sure to leave behind a little poster for George. A poster dunk, that is.
Midway through the second quarter, James drove down into the paint and elevated to throw down a sweet dunk over a good friend of his in George. When you look at it closely, you can even see that George smacked James right in the face while trying to defend the dunk attempt.
